There's plenty of choice around these days, from roller doors that save space to traditional up and over doors that have stood the test of time. In the St Helens area of Merseyside, families are picking doors that fit not just the garage but the way they actually use it. A garage doubling as a workshop or gym might need insulation, while one just for storage might be fine with something more straightforward.
Getting the installation right makes all the difference, it's not just about hanging a door and hoping for the best. In St Helens and the surrounding areas, fitters measure up carefully and make sure the track, springs and openers are all aligned properly. When the job's done right the door glides open with no fuss, rather than rattling and scraping every time it's used.

Garage Door Servicing St Helens
Garage door servicing often gets overlooked, but in St Helens it's becoming more common as people realise the benefits. The service usually involves checking key parts such as springs, rollers, and tracks for signs of wear. Safety mechanisms are also tested to make sure the door won't fail when it's needed most. Lubrication and adjustments help it run more smoothly and quietly. A serviced door is easier to live with and tends to last much longer than one left unchecked.
